For the 2025 school year, there is 1 public high school serving 1,142 students in King Philip School District. This district's average high testing ranking is 8/10, which is in the top 30% of public high schools in Massachusetts.
ºÚÁÏÍø¹ÙÍø High School in King Philip School District have an average math proficiency score of 59% (versus the Massachusetts public high school average of 44%), and reading proficiency score of 73% (versus the 52% statewide average).
ºÚÁÏÍø¹ÙÍø High School in King Philip School District have a Graduation Rate of 95%, which is more than the Massachusetts average of 90%.
The school with highest graduation rate is King Philip Regional High School, with 95%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Massachusetts or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 16%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Asian), which is less than the Massachusetts public high school average of 48%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$24,910 is higher than the state median of $23,845. The school district revenue/student has grown by 5%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$23,880 is less than the state median of $24,602. The school district spending/student has grown by 5% over four school years.
